Lawn care companies use treatments like fertilization, insect prevention, and weed control to help your lawn thrive. This guide outlines important factors for finding the best residential lawn care provider for you.
Look for a lawn care provider that's been providing services in Jackson for at least five years. An established company will have a deep understanding of the common pests, soil properties, lawn care challenges, and specific climate. They'll also understand the optimal scheduling key treatments throughout the seasons.
Most lawn care providers offer essential services such as fertilization, aeration, and weed control, and many provide additional services such as lime treatment, tree trimming, and seeding. Your company should be able to tailor your plan to your lawn and your desired results.
Highly-rated lawn care companies will only use approved fertilizers, herbicides, and other approved products for your lawn. Ask about organic options if you'd prefer to have fewer chemicals on your grass.
Watch out for lawn care companies that take a one-size-fits-all approach. Top lawn companies customize their service plans to your specific needs. Your provider should clearly explain what treatments and schedule they’ll use.
Strong communication is important in a lawn care provider. Look for responsiveness, great customer service, and proactive outreach. The company should thoroughly answer questions, send notifications about upcoming visits, make you aware of issues, and take the time to understand your lawn goals.
Reviews on sites like Yelp, the Better Business Bureau (BBB), and Google Reviews can give you an idea of a lawn care company's past service quality. You can also ask people you know in Jackson who've hired local lawn services for referrals.
Lawn care providers offer many different services. Some common jobs you might hire one of Jackson's lawn care professionals to perform include the following:
Below, find the average cost of these and other popular lawn care services in Jackson.
Service | Cost | |
---|---|---|
Lawn Care | $76-$170 | |
Lawn Weed Control | $80-$95 | |
Lawn Fertilization | $47-$142 | |
Lawn Seeding | $662-$946 | |
Lawn Overseeding | $284-$473 | |
Lawn Aeration | $80-$118 | |
Lawn Soil Care | $19-$95 | |
Lawn Leaf Removal | $71-$473 | |
Lawn Snow Removal | $71-$142 | |
Lawn Mowing | $114-$170 | |
Lawn Edging | $19-$95 | |
Lawn Tree & Shrub Care | $284-$568 | |
Lawn Pest Visit | $95-$1,230 |
The style of lawn care that will best suit your needs depends on the amount of money you want to spend and the amount of work you plan to do. Choosing a full-service lawn care company will cost more, but will require you to perform the least manual labor. On the other hand, handling everything yourself will save you from paying for labor, but will necessitate the most planning and hard work. Subscription lawn care companies are somewhere between these two options — they provide the materials, and you do the application.
Throughout the year, you should be completing aeration and fertilization, weed and pest control, and tree and shrub care as needed. When it's warmer out, you'll also want to add seeding/overseeding and soil care. Before winter arrives, you'll want to think about leaf and snow removal, and you might winterize your lawn.
